Anti-Drone Tech: 6 Core Solutions

Secure Airspace Efficiently

· Blog

In today’s security landscape, anti-drone system technologies have become a non-negotiable safeguard for critical infrastructure, public events, and sensitive airspace, as unauthorized drone activity poses escalating risks to privacy, safety, and operational continuity across the Americas, Middle East, and East Asia. A robust anti-drone system combines precision detection, real-time tracking, and swift neutralization capabilities, with radar detection, spectrum analysis, and countermeasure equipment forming the backbone of effective drone defense strategies for both military and civilian applications.

The proliferation of commercial, hobbyist, and potentially malicious drones has created an urgent demand for layered anti-drone defense systems that can adapt to diverse threat scenarios—from low-altitude urban intrusions to long-range aerial incursions. Effective anti-drone technologies must address three core imperatives: wide-range detection across all altitudes, accurate identification of drone types and intent, and targeted neutralization that avoids collateral damage to people or property. As drone technology evolves with enhanced mobility and stealth, anti-drone system developers are innovating at a rapid pace to deliver solutions that are all-weather, cost-effective, and scalable for organizations of all sizes, from government agencies to private enterprises managing high-value assets.

The Foundation of Anti-Drone Defense: Precision Detection

At the heart of any reliable anti-drone system is detection technology that can cut through environmental interference, distinguish drones from other airborne objects, and provide early warnings for timely intervention. Two technologies stand out as the cornerstone of drone detection: low-altitude detection radar and full-band spectrum detection, both of which address critical blind spots in traditional air surveillance and form the first line of defense against unauthorized drone activity.

Complementing radar detection is full-band spectrum detection, a core anti-drone technology that monitors and analyzes the entire electromagnetic spectrum to detect drone radio frequency (RF) signals—including communication, navigation, and telemetry data—even when drones are not visible to radar or the naked eye. This comprehensive spectrum analysis is critical for anti-drone defense because it can identify stealth drones that operate on unique frequencies or use inertial navigation to avoid RF detection, a growing threat in both military and civilian airspace. Full-band spectrum detection equipment for anti-drone systems scans thousands of frequencies in real time, classifying drone signals by type, model, and operational intent, and providing security personnel with precise location data for unauthorized drones.

When integrated with radar detection, full-band spectrum detection creates a multi-layered anti-drone system that leaves no blind spots. This combination is particularly effective for defending against drone swarms, a common tactic in malicious drone activity, as it can track multiple drone signals simultaneously and distinguish between individual drones in a cluster. For organizations operating in the Middle East, where drone threats to oil and gas infrastructure are a persistent concern, or in East Asia’s densely populated urban centers, where low-altitude drone intrusions risk public safety, this dual-detection approach is essential for a robust anti-drone defense strategy.

Frequency Band Spectrum Detection: Pinpointing Drone Signals

While full-band spectrum detection provides broad coverage, frequency band spectrum detection equipment offers targeted RF analysis that is optimized for real-time drone tracking and localization—making it a key component of portable and fixed-site anti-drone systems alike. This anti-drone technology focuses on the specific frequency bands used by most commercial and consumer drones, enabling rapid identification of drone signals and precise geolocation of both the drone and its operator.

Frequency band spectrum detection plays a vital role in anti-drone operations because it can detect drones in environments where radar may be limited, such as urban canyons with heavy signal interference or indoor/outdoor hybrid spaces like stadiums and shopping centers. By analyzing the unique RF signature of each drone, this equipment can differentiate between legitimate drone operations (e.g., commercial surveying) and unauthorized activity, reducing the risk of unnecessary countermeasure deployment and ensuring compliance with local airspace regulations. For the Americas, where drone regulations vary by country and state, this ability to identify drone intent is critical for balancing security with legal operational freedom.

Integrating frequency band spectrum detection into an anti-drone system also enhances the accuracy of countermeasure deployment, as it provides real-time data on drone position, speed, and flight path. This data is fed directly to countermeasure equipment, enabling targeted neutralization that minimizes the risk of disrupting other electronic systems or causing collateral damage. For critical infrastructure such as power plants, telecommunications hubs, and government buildings—all high-value targets for drone threats—this level of precision is non-negotiable for effective anti-drone defense.

Neutralization: Directional and Omni-Directional Countermeasure Equipment

Once an unauthorized drone is detected and identified, the next critical step in anti-drone defense is swift, targeted neutralization—and this is where directional and omni-directional countermeasure equipment become the backbone of the anti-drone system. These two types of countermeasure technologies address different threat scenarios, with directional systems optimized for precision targeting and omni-directional systems providing 360-degree protection against multi-directional drone attacks, making them essential for a comprehensive anti-drone defense strategy.

Directional countermeasure equipment is designed for pinpoint disruption of unauthorized drones, using focused electromagnetic interference (EMI) to jam drone communication and navigation systems without affecting surrounding electronic devices. This anti-drone technology is ideal for fixed-site deployments where drone threats are likely to come from specific directions—such as along the perimeter of a military base, airport runway, or industrial facility—and for mobile operations where precision is critical, such as protecting convoys or VIP events. The key advantages of directional countermeasures for anti-drone systems include targeted neutralization that disables only the threat drone, minimizing collateral damage; enhanced security that disrupts unauthorized surveillance, intrusion, or weaponized drone attacks; and cost-effectiveness that makes it a scalable solution for organizations with limited security budgets.

For anti-drone system deployments in the Middle East, where weaponized drone attacks on critical infrastructure are a frequent threat, directional countermeasure equipment is a go-to solution, as it can disable incoming drones at a safe distance before they reach their target. In the Americas, this technology is widely used for protecting large public events such as sports games and music festivals, where low-altitude drone intrusions risk crowd safety and privacy violations. In East Asia, directional countermeasures are a staple of airport anti-drone systems, as they can disable drones that enter restricted airspace without disrupting aircraft communication or navigation systems.

In contrast, omni-directional countermeasure equipment provides comprehensive 360-degree protection against drone threats from any angle or altitude, making it an essential component of anti-drone systems for high-security sites where drone attacks could come from multiple directions—such as government buildings, nuclear power plants, and military command centers. This anti-drone technology creates a continuous electromagnetic shield around a protected area, jamming all drone communication and navigation frequencies within its range and ensuring that no unauthorized drone can breach the airspace undetected.

Omni-directional countermeasures offer unparalleled versatility for anti-drone defense, as they can be deployed as fixed-site systems or integrated into mobile platforms, and they require minimal human intervention to operate. For organizations that need to protect large areas or dynamic environments—such as border patrols, disaster response zones, and large industrial complexes—this technology is a game-changer, as it provides constant, all-around anti-drone protection without the need for constant monitoring. Additionally, omni-directional countermeasure equipment is highly effective against drone swarms, as it can disable multiple drones simultaneously, a critical capability in an era where malicious drone operators are increasingly using swarm tactics to overwhelm traditional anti-drone systems.

Vehicle-Mounted UAV Countermeasure Systems: Mobile Anti-Drone Defense

For organizations that require agile, on-the-go anti-drone protection, vehicle-mounted UAV countermeasure systems are the ultimate solution—combining the detection and neutralization capabilities of fixed-site anti-drone systems with the mobility to deploy to any location in minutes. This anti-drone technology is designed to be mounted on a wide range of vehicles, from light trucks and SUVs to military armored vehicles and emergency response units, making it ideal for both military operations and civilian security applications across the Americas, Middle East, and East Asia.

The core advantage of vehicle-mounted UAV countermeasure systems is rapid deployment, which allows security teams to respond to drone threats in real time, even in remote or hard-to-reach areas. For example, in the Middle East, these systems are used to protect oil and gas pipelines that span hundreds of miles of remote terrain, where fixed-site anti-drone systems are not feasible. In the Americas, they are deployed for border patrol and disaster response, where drone threats can emerge suddenly and in unpredictable locations. In East Asia, vehicle-mounted anti-drone systems are a staple of urban security operations, providing mobile protection for parades, political events, and other large gatherings where drone intrusions are a constant risk.

Vehicle-mounted UAV countermeasure systems integrate all core anti-drone technologies—low-altitude detection radar, full-band and frequency band spectrum detection, and both directional and omni-directional countermeasures—into a compact, rugged unit that can operate in extreme environmental conditions. These systems feature real-time tracking and targeting, enabling security personnel to detect, identify, and neutralize unauthorized drones while on the move, and they can be synced with central command centers to provide a unified anti-drone defense network across a large area. Additionally, they are cost-effective for organizations that need to protect multiple sites or dynamic environments, as a single vehicle-mounted system can replace multiple fixed-site anti-drone deployments.

Another key benefit of vehicle-mounted UAV countermeasure systems is adaptability, as they can be customized to meet the specific security needs of an organization. For example, military users can opt for heavy-duty systems with long-range detection and neutralization capabilities, while civilian users can choose compact, portable systems that are easy to operate and deploy for short-term events such as concerts or sports games. This flexibility makes vehicle-mounted anti-drone technology a scalable solution for businesses, government agencies, and military forces of all sizes.

The Future of Anti-Drone System Technologies: Innovation and Accessibility

As drone technology continues to evolve—with advancements in stealth, autonomy, and swarm capabilities—the anti-drone industry is responding with groundbreaking innovations that are making anti-drone systems more intelligent, user-friendly, and accessible than ever before. The next generation of anti-drone technology will leverage art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) to enhance detection and neutralization capabilities, enabling real-time threat assessment, autonomous countermeasure deployment, and predictive analytics that can identify potential drone threats before they materialize.

AI integration into anti-drone systems will address one of the biggest challenges of current drone defense: reducing false alarms and improving threat classification. ML algorithms will learn to recognize the unique flight patterns, RF signatures, and operational behaviors of different drone types, enabling anti-drone systems to distinguish between a harmless hobbyist drone and a malicious weaponized drone with near-perfect accuracy. This will not only improve the efficiency of anti-drone defense but also reduce the risk of unnecessary countermeasure deployment, a critical consideration for civilian airspace where legitimate drone operations are on the rise.

Another key trend in anti-drone system development is miniaturization and portability, with developers creating compact, handheld anti-drone devices that combine spectrum detection and directional countermeasures for individual or small-team use. These portable systems are ideal for law enforcement, security guards, and military personnel who need on-the-go anti-drone protection, and they are making anti-drone technology accessible to small businesses and local government agencies that previously could not afford large-scale deployments. For the Americas and East Asia, where small businesses and local governments manage a significant portion of critical infrastructure, this accessibility is a game-changer for overall airspace security.

Cost-effectiveness is also a top priority for anti-drone system developers, as organizations across the globe demand solutions that deliver maximum protection at a reasonable price. The latest anti-drone technologies are designed with modularity in mind, allowing users to build a customized anti-drone system by adding or removing components as needed—from basic detection radar to advanced AI-powered countermeasures. This modular approach means that organizations can start with a basic anti-drone system and scale up as their security needs grow, making drone defense accessible to businesses, government agencies, and military forces of all sizes.
